10 Questions about Food 🍲 with Martin [985]
2026/04/20
A funny British English conversation about food, cooking & eating habits, with my friend Martin. Why is British food a bit of a joke? Do French people have the right to criticise British cuisine? What is marmite, and why don't Brits just throw it away? What did Luke eat for lunch every single day during secondary school? And, who would be Luke's dream dinner party guests? All that and more, in a conversation full of tangents, recipes, rants and apologies, and a nice range of vocabulary expressions to spot. Enjoy! PDF Transcript available. Paranormal Experiences 👻📘 with Anna Brooke [984]
2026/04/13
[984] English listening practice in the form of an authentic conversation about ghosts and the paranormal. Returning guest Anna Brooke returns to talk about her latest book "Death by Chocolate" which is inspired by various spooky and unexplained experiences she has had recently, including a suspected haunting of her apartment, poltergeist activity, cold and creepy atmospheres, sightings of spirits and more strange encounters. Anna describes these experiences and we have a discussion about the paranormal. A premium episode with vocabulary review is available for premium subscribers. PDF transcript also available. English Language Haiku Master John Stevenson ✍️ (Interview) [983]
2026/04/06
Practise your listening in English with a fascinating conversation with a writer of haiku poetry in English. John Stevenson is one of the world's leading English language haiku poets, and in this episode I had the pleasure of talking to him for an hour. John taught me more about haiku and senryu poetry, revealed how he first became interested in haiku, and then was willing to discuss various haiku poems he has written over the years, giving details of what real events inspired them, what they mean and more about his process of writing haiku in English. I hope this episode is fascinating and inspiring. Keep listening because it becomes more and more revealing as it continues. John was a pleasure to talk to and I think this is the perfect conclusion to the trilogy of episodes I have done on this subject on the podcast recently. Haiku in English 2 🍂✍️ [982]
2026/03/30
Haiku poems communicate a lot of ideas, thoughts and feelings into just a few simple words. They can be moving, humourous or meditative, and reading haiku in English allows you to learn vocabulary in a very interesting way. In part 1 I talked about the form and history of haiku, and read out various short poems in English from both Japanese writers and modern English ones. In part 2 here I finish reading my haiku selection, including many written by English-language haiku master John Stevenson. Listen to each one, consider the different meanings and interpretations and also learn specific words and phrases to expand your English vocabulary. The Lumber Room (Learn English with a Short Story) [979]
2026/03/09
Time to learn English with another short story on Luke's English Podcast. Listen to the story and my comments, then learn vocabulary as I break down the text line by line and teach you English in context. This time it is a funny little tale written by Saki - the English author and master of the short story. A mischievous lad is punished by his strict aunt, but who ends up having the last laugh?
